Output 38e43ad114d3cf0766027445bd26f00283eaeafdddfe6d435a2e8d068bb529ff:2

value
11939000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7388490cf54fc34166c13eb83bb31dff55a3a20a OP_EQUAL
address
MJS3CmDHJYefsaLvWiFzCYK9ULqUqbXLHw
transaction
38e43ad114d3cf0766027445bd26f00283eaeafdddfe6d435a2e8d068bb529ff
spent
true